Disasters
Disasters is a major, peer-reviewed quarterly journal reporting on all aspects of disaster studies, policy and management. Originally published by Pergamon Press, it is now published on behalf of the Overseas Development Institute (ODI).
Forced Migration Review
Forced Migration Review (FMR) is a magazine published three times a year in English, Arabic, Spanish and French by the Refugee Studies Centre of the Department of International Development, University of Oxford.
International Journal of Refugee Law
The International Journal of Refugee Law is one of the key source materials in the field of refugee protection. Published quarterly by Oxford University Press (OUP).
International Migration Review
International Migration Review is an interdisciplinary peer-reviewed journal created to encourage and facilitate the study of all aspects of sociodemographic, historical, economic, political, legislative and international migration. Published three times a year by the Center for Migration Studies.
Journal of Refugee Studies
The Journal of Refugee Studies provides a major focus for refugee research, reflects the diverse range of perspectives on refugee issues. Published quarterly by Oxford University Press (OUP) in association with the Refugee Studies Centre.
Refugee Participation Network
The Refugee Participation Network (predecessor to Forced Migration Review) provided a forum for the exchange of information and ideas within the forced migration field. Published 1987-1997 by the Refugee Studies Centre, Department of International Development, University of Oxford.
